Join us to restore the Clarence River's Saltmarsh and Mangroves on Yaegl Country. Saltmarsh and mangrove ecosystems are vital for healthy waterways—they provide shelter for juvenile fish, serve as feeding grounds for popular recreational species, and support prawn production. Help Restore The Lost Shellfish Reefs Of Moreton Bay! OzFish is working hard to restore the amazing oyster reefs of Moreton Bay. 95% of this vital habitat has been lost since European settlement and we need to bring it back!
